50 Cent 'learns London accent for role'

Director Alex De Rakoff has said that the rapper had to learn to decipher Cockney slang for his role in Dead Man Running and had no difficulty picking up the dialect.
De Rakoff told Bang Showbiz: "He got it pretty quickly. He works with words anyway, he's a total professional."
As for developing a love for drinking English tea while shooting the British film, 50 Cent said: "Not yet! You're part of that myth that everyone thinks about tea."
Co-star Danny Dyer has insisted that the hip-hop star is a "lovely geezer", he added: "He's got a f**king circus around him, but what a gentleman. I was really thrilled he came over to support the film."
Dead Man Running arrives in UK cinemas on October 30. As of yet, no US release date has been announced.
